What affects the price

When you look into professional tax debt relief, the total cost depends on a few specific factors. Agencies generally base their fees on the complexity of your financial situation, the total amount you owe the IRS, and how many tax years are currently unfiled or under audit. If you have complex assets, multiple sources of income, or require representation for a pending wage garnishment, the process naturally takes more time and resources to resolve. How much will the IRS usually settle for?

The IRS settlement amount, often through an Offer in Compromise, varies widely and is based on your genuine ability to pay. This involves a detailed look at your income, necessary expenses, and the equity in your assets. Pros can help you prepare a strong offer that accurately reflects your financial reality.

Does the IRS really have a tax relief program?

Yes, the IRS has established programs like installment agreements and Offer in Compromise to assist taxpayers struggling with debt. These are official government initiatives. How do I get my IRS debt forgiven?

IRS debt forgiveness is often achieved through programs like the Offer in Compromise, allowing you to settle for less than the full amount owed, provided you demonstrate significant financial hardship.
